San Jacinto Community College offers 37 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a very large, public, four-year university in a large suburb. In 2022, 1,207 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 1,023 Certificates, and 184 Associate's degrees.
Universal Technical Institute of Texas Inc. offers 8 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a small, private for-profit, two-year college in a large city. In 2022, 1,089 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 637 Associate's degrees, and 452 Certificates.
Lee College offers 21 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a medium sized, public, two-year college in a small city. In 2022, 570 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 480 Certificates, and 90 Associate's degrees.
Houston Community College offers 34 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a very large, public, two-year college in a large city. In 2022, 442 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 344 Certificates, and 98 Associate's degrees.
Brazosport College offers 18 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a small, public, four-year university in a small suburb. In 2022, 145 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 117 Certificates, and 28 Associate's degrees.
Galveston College offers 15 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a small, public, four-year university in a outlying town. In 2022, 150 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 136 Certificates, and 14 Associate's degrees.
School of Automotive Machinists & Technology offers 5 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a very small, private for-profit, two-year college in a large city. In 2022, 137 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 132 Certificates, and 5 Associate's degrees.
Altierus Career College-Bissonnet offers 3 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a very small, private not-for-profit, two-year college in a large city. In 2022, 271 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 271 Certificates.
College of the Mainland offers 11 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a small, public, four-year university in a midsize suburb. In 2022, 88 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 79 Certificates, and 9 Associate's degrees.
Commonwealth Institute of Funeral Service offers 2 Trades and Careers degree programs. It's a very small, private not-for-profit, two-year college in a large city. In 2022, 192 Trades and Careers students graduated with students earning 146 Associate's degrees, and 46 Certificates.
